For those navigating the vast options of skincare, understanding what contributes to shiny skin is a crucial first step. Typically, a combination of genetics, environmental factors, and lifestyle choices play roles in the skin's oil production. Products designed to address shiny skin often include ingredients that help balance oil levels and refine pores, such as clay, salicylic acid, and niacinamide. These ingredients are adept at providing a temporary and sometimes lasting solution to the greasiness that can plague the skin. However, it's essential to approach this with a regimen that includes gentle cleansing, toning, and moisturising with formulations designed for oily or combination skin types. Over-cleansing can strip the skin of its natural oils, leading to an increase in oil production—a counterproductive outcome for those seeking matte skin.
